United States Humanoid Robots Market – Industry Trends & Forecast Report, 2031
United States Humanoid Robots Market size was estimated at USD 265.44 million in 2024. During the forecast period between 2025 and 2031, United States Humanoid Robots Market size is projected to grow at a robust CAGR of 37% reaching a value of USD 2,404.42 million by 2031. Prominent drivers of the market include increasing investments from technology companies in AI and robotics advancements, a robust domestic manufacturing ecosystem, and the presence of major players such as Agility Robotics, Boston Dynamics, Figure AI, and Tesla, which continue to push R&D and commercialization efforts. Notably, Figure AI secured USD 675 million in early 2024 from OpenAI, Microsoft, and NVIDIA, underscoring the growing investor confidence in this space. Globally, the humanoid robotics sector is poised for exponential expansion, with Morgan Stanley projecting a USD 5 trillion market and over 1 billion humanoids in operation by 2050. This growth is fueled by the transformative potential of humanoids across industries such as manufacturing, logistics, elder care, and defense, especially amid labor shortages and rising automation demands. The United States is uniquely positioned with leadership in AI and robotics innovation, supported by companies like NVIDIA, Tesla, OpenAI, and Amazon, which are developing advanced platforms enabling real-time perception, motion control, and decision-making. However, competition from China is intensifying, with aggressive government support and mass production capabilities enabling rapid deployment of humanoids by companies such as Unitree and Fourier. As a result, the U.S. faces an imperative to scale production, protect technological sovereignty, and retain its edge in shaping the future of labor and national competitiveness. The growing capabilities of humanoid robots, including reinforcement learning, delicate material handling, 24/7 operation, and safe navigation in complex environments, reflect a foundational shift in industrial automation. As embodied intelligence becomes a central pillar of AI-driven innovation, the U.S. must act decisively to capitalize on this generational economic and geopolitical opportunity.
Humanoid Robots – Overview
Humanoid robots are advanced machines designed to resemble and mimic human form and behavior. Typically equipped with a head, torso, arms, and legs, they are capable of performing tasks that require human-like interaction, movement, and decision-making. These robots often integrate artificial intelligence, sensors, and actuators to interpret their surroundings, respond to stimuli, and carry out complex actions. Humanoid robots are used in diverse fields such as healthcare, customer service, education, and research. By replicating human gestures, speech, and mobility, they aim to improve human-robot interaction and support functions that are repetitive, hazardous, or require social engagement.

Challenges
High Development and Operational Costs
High development and operational costs pose a significant challenge to the growth of the United States humanoid robots market. The complex design, advanced technology, and integration of AI and robotics increase initial investment requirements. Additionally, ongoing maintenance, energy consumption, and specialized workforce needs further elevate operational expenses. These high costs hinder widespread adoption, especially for small and medium-sized enterprises, limiting the market’s growth potential despite its long-term benefits.

United States Humanoid Robots Market – By Motion Type
United States Humanoid Robots Market by motion type is split into Bipedal and Wheel-Driven segments. The bipedal segment holds a larger share of United States Humanoid Robots Market by motion type, primarily due to their human-like mobility and versatility across various industries. Key players like Boston Dynamics' Atlas, Tesla's Optimus, and Figure's Figure 02 are advancing AI-powered biped robots for complex tasks. These robots are increasingly popular in sectors such as logistics, healthcare, retail, and personal care, driven by labor shortages and the growing demand for automation. Investments in generative AI, large language models, and robotics R&D are enhancing their capabilities. With improvements in sensor technologies and machine learning, biped humanoids are becoming more efficient and interactive, fueling market growth during the forecast period.
United States Humanoid Robots Market – By End User
On the basis of end user, United States Humanoid Robots Market is divided into Academic Institutions, Hospitals & Care Centers, Retail Chains & Malls, Manufacturing Facilities, Government & Defense Agencies, and Residential Users segments. The academic institutions segment holds the highest share in United States Humanoid Robots Market by end user. Educational and entertainment sectors have emerged as key drivers for the growth of humanoid robots in the US, with schools and universities leveraging these robots for interactive learning and AI-based education. Humanoid robots, such as SoftBank’s Pepper, have been deployed in schools across North America, including the San Francisco Unified School District and Boston Public Schools, to enhance STREAM education. Additionally, robots are used in live performances, theme parks, and exhibitions, offering interactive, real-time experiences. With continued advancements in robotics and AI, the role of humanoid robots in education and entertainment is expected to expand, further boosting the market growth in these sectors.

Recent Developments
-
In February 2025 - California-based Figure AI announced its plans to manufacture 100,000 humanoid robots over the next four years, backed by partnerships with BMW, OpenAI, and Microsoft. The company is initially focusing on a few major clients, including BMW, which is already testing the Figure 02 robot in real-world production settings. These AI-powered robots are designed for industrial use, with improved speed and task capabilities. Figure AI aims to reduce costs and scale up production through high-volume deployments.
-
In July 2024 - Robozaps, based in San Francisco, California, launched the world’s first dedicated marketplace for humanoid robots, offering models from top brands like Tesla Optimus, Figure 01, Agility Robotics, and Unitree. Designed to simplify purchasing for both individuals and businesses, the platform features detailed product information, expert support, and user reviews. Robozaps aims to centralize access to advanced humanoid robots for personal and professional use.
